摘要

With the process of urbanization and rapid economic and social development in China, the contradiction between the increasing demand for construction land and the lack of land resources supply becomes more prominent. Therefore, it is necessary for the local governments to make the whole life-cycle supervision for construction lands, and promote their economical and intensive and efficient uses, to support the construction land for social and economic development, protect the limit land resources and the farmlands. Based on the practices of construction land management in China, some problems of the regional construction land management are summarized and analyzed in this article. Then the definition of dynamic consolidated supervision for life-cycle construction land and the relative institutional guarantee is introduced in this article, and the importance of establishing the supervision knowledge rule base and supervision index system is given. The model of combination geographic information spatial-temporal analysis and knowledge rule base for regional construction land consolidated supervision is proposed. And the framework, running process, applicable range and other relevant key techniques of this model are presented. Finally, this combination geographic information spatial-temporal analysis and knowledge rule base model for construction land life-cycle dynamic supervision is applied in the system of land resource general supervision in Wuhan, and other relative land resource management. It makes the overall, whole-process construction land management more efficient and normative in Wuhan, China. Therefore, this study has demonstrated practical significance for local government's construction land supervision based on spatial information technology.
